THE LAST CLIMB.
Edition: First printing.
New York: Simon & Schuster, (1999) dj. Hardcover first edition - The author's first novel, a thriller set in Peru in the 1960s when the indigeneous revolt against the government and the haciendos is gaining momentum - and is also meeting with brutal suppression. An American climber becomes involved in their struggle and finds himself not only with a price on his head but struggling for his own survival. Cosgrove is an experienced mountain climber and his knowledge of climbing adds to this book. 303 pp. ISBN: 0-684834146.
Condition: Fine in a fine dust jacket (as new.)
